The largest city in Minnesota by population is Minneapolis. As part of the Twin Cities metropolitan area, it plays a significant role in the state's economy and culture. According to the most recent data, Minneapolis has a population of over 430,000 residents. It is known for its vibrant arts scene, diverse communities, and numerous parks and lakes.

SIZE: The largest Minnesota county by size is St. Louis County (6,226 square miles). POPULATION: The largest Minnesota county by population is Hennepin County (population of 1,116,200).

The three largest cities in Minnesota are Minneapolis (Population: 382,578; 2010 Census), Saint Paul (Population: 285,068; 2010 Census); and Rochester (Population: 106,769; 2010 Census). Note: Rochester surpassed Duluth, which was the third largest city after the 2000 Census.
